UW SMPH is launching a new competitive RFA Healthy Wisconsin Families: Investing in the Infrastructure of Maternal and Infant Health which provides funding designed to advance maternal and infant health equity, thereby taking a step towards mitigation of COVID-19 pandemic impacts. This funding is targeted to break down health care delivery silos and create bridges between health systems/hospitals/community clinics/Federally Qualified Health Centers (FQHCs) and community partners.
